2 votes

Injection de javascript dans FireFox

J'aimerais créer une poignée qui me permettrait d'injecter du javascript dans Firefox.

Je peux le faire très facilement avec IE mais Firefox est une autre histoire...

Quelqu'un peut-il nous aider ?

3voto

Sam152 Points 8472

Vous pouvez utiliser le extension du singe gras .

0voto

Julien Points 2256

Que voulez-vous faire exactement ?

  • insérer manuellement des JS dans votre propre navigateur ?
  • insère automatiquement des JS dans votre navigateur pour certains sites web ?
  • Insérer des JS dans le navigateur de quelqu'un d'autre lorsqu'il visite votre site web ?

Vous pouvez peut-être décrire comment vous procédez avec IE. Une fois que nous saurons ce que vous essayez de faire, nous pourrons probablement vous répondre.

0voto

Jarekczek Points 2297

C'est ainsi que je procède manuellement, en utilisant l'extension Firebug.

  1. Console.
  2. Trouvez un petit triangle sur la droite qui est "Command editor", appuyez dessus.
  3. Collez le code.
  4. Exécuter

Le code :

var b = document.createElement("div");
b.innerHTML = "<button onclick='jarektest();'>text</button>";
document.body.appendChild(b);

// short code typed inline
var s = document.createElement("script");
s.innerHTML = "function jarektest() { alert(document.body.innerHTML); }";
document.body.appendChild(s);

// longer piece, taken from other file
var s2 = document.createElement("script");
s2.src = "file:///J:/lang/js/hello.js";
document.body.appendChild(s2);

Prograide.com

Prograide est une communauté de développeurs qui cherche à élargir la connaissance de la programmation au-delà de l'anglais.
Pour cela nous avons les plus grands doutes résolus en français et vous pouvez aussi poser vos propres questions ou résoudre celles des autres.

Powered by:

X